CREEC/Region 10Education and the Environment Initiative • In October 2003, after extensive negotiations, California Assembly Bill 1548 (The Pavley Bill) was signed into law to establish the Education and the Environment Initiative (EEI). Service Learning • The California Regional Service-Learning Network Program provides leadership and collaborates with others to increase the capacity for the design and implementation of service-learning in schools, districts, and communities across the 12 California County Superintendents Educational Services Association regions.

STEM---Science, Technology,Engineering and Mathematics • Goals: • * Increase interest and competencies among all K-14 California students in STEM disciplines (including critical thinking, innovation, and use of information technologies) • * Ensure all California students are college and career ready upon graduation from high school without the need for remediation, with a greater number of students pursuing STEM-related degrees and careers • * Build a network that connects existing assets and develops new capacity to innovate, scale and sustain effective STEM teaching and learning
